Highlight Entire Excel Row with Conditional Formatting (Based on Specific Text)

Highlight Entire Excel Row with Conditional Formatting (Based on Specific Text)

Author: Ada Codewell – AI Specialist & Software Engineer at Gray Technical

The Challenge: Highlighting Rows Based on Cell Values in Excel

Navigating large datasets can be overwhelming, and sometimes you need to quickly identify rows that meet specific criteria. Conditional formatting is a powerful tool for this purpose, but many users struggle with highlighting entire rows based on the content of individual cells.

The Problem Explained

When working with extensive data tables in Excel, it’s often necessary to highlight entire rows when certain conditions are met within specific columns. For instance, you might want to highlight all rows where a particular employee is marked as absent or identify product lines that have exceeded sales targets.

The Why: Understanding Conditional Formatting Limitations

Conditional formatting in Excel allows for cell-level highlighting based on various criteria like values, text contents, and formulas. However, applying conditional formats to entire rows can be tricky due to the way rules are applied at a cellular level.

The Solution: Step-by-Step Guide with Formulas

Let’s walk through how you can highlight an entire row based on specific cell values using Excel’s built-in tools and some advanced techniques. We’ll also explore how CelTools, our recommended add-on for enhanced functionality in Excel, simplifies this process.

The Step-by-Step Solution

Here’s a detailed guide to highlighting rows when certain conditions are met:

Spreadsheet closeup with numbers

Step 1: Prepare Your Data

Ensure your data is organized in a table format. For this example, let’s assume you have employee attendance records where column A contains the names and column B lists their status (e.g., “Absent”).

|   Name    | Status  |
|-----------|---------|
| John Doe  | Present |
| Jane Smith| Absent  |
| Bob Brown | Present |

Step 2: Select the Range for Conditional Formatting

Click and drag to select all cells in your table. This ensures that any conditional formatting rule you create will apply across the entire row.

Step 3: Create a New Rule with Formula

  • Go to Home > Conditional Formatting > New Rule.
  • Choose “Use a formula to determine which cells to format.”
  • Enter the following formula, assuming you want to highlight rows where column B says ‘Absent’:
    $B2="Absent"
  • Click on Format and choose your desired formatting (e.g., fill color). Click OK.

Step 4: Apply the Rule

The rule will now highlight entire rows where column B contains “Absent”. This method works for any condition you specify in the formula.

Team working with laptops

Step 5: Using Named Ranges for Better Management

For better management, especially in larger datasets, consider using named ranges. This helps keep your formulas clean and easier to manage.

$B2=AbsentRange

The Advanced Variation with CelTools Add-In

While you can achieve row highlighting using Excel’s built-in features, tools like CelTools offer more advanced and user-friendly options. CelTools simplifies the process with its intuitive interface for conditional formatting across entire rows or columns.

The Advanced Approach: Using VBA Macros

For those comfortable with coding, a VBA macro can automate this task entirely:

Sub HighlightRowsBasedOnCellValue()
    Dim ws As Worksheet
    Set ws = ThisWorkbook.Sheets("Sheet1") ' Change to your sheet name

    Dim lastRow As Long
    lastRow = ws.Cells(ws.Rows.Count, "A").End(xlUp).row

    For i = 2 To lastRow ' Assuming headers are in row 1
        If ws.Cells(i, 2).Value = "Absent" Then
            ws.Range(ws.Cells(i, 1), ws.Cells(i, ws.Columns.Count)).Interior.Color = RGB(255, 0, 0)
        End If
    Next i

End Sub

Common Mistakes and Misconceptions

The most common mistake is applying conditional formatting to individual cells rather than entire rows. This results in only partial row highlighting.

  • Incorrect Range Selection: Ensure you select the full range of data before creating a new rule, not just specific columns or single cells.
  • Formula Errors: Double-check your formula syntax within conditional formatting rules. A small typo can cause the entire rule to fail.

The Technical Summary: Combining Manual and Automated Approaches for Optimal Results

By combining Excel’s built-in tools with specialized add-ins like CelTools, you gain both flexibility and efficiency in managing large datasets. While manual methods provide a deeper understanding of the underlying mechanics, automated solutions save time and reduce errors.

The Power of Specialized Tools: Enhancing Productivity

For frequent users dealing with complex data analysis tasks, tools like CelTools offer unparalleled advantages by streamlining repetitive processes. This allows you to focus on interpreting your data rather than struggling through manual configurations.

The Final Word: Balancing Manual Skills with Advanced Tools for Excel Mastery

Understanding how to manually apply conditional formatting in Excel is crucial, but leveraging specialized tools can significantly enhance your productivity. By mastering both approaches, you’ll be well-equipped to handle any data analysis challenge that comes your way.

Author Bio:

Ada Codewell – AI Specialist & Software Engineer at Gray Technical